Local Hauling for Large Recreational Vehicles
Removing a recreational unit in Lead, SD requires careful attention to steep driveway approaches, tight mountain clearances, and unpredictable ground surfaces. Units parked on unpaved gravel, deep mud, or soft mountain soil often sink over time, causing heavy tires to dry rot and settle deep into the earth. The harsh winter climate across Lawrence County packs heavy snow and ice around lower frames, while severe freeze cycles rot exposed floorboards and degrade structural crossmembers. When a tow rig attempts to pull a frozen or sunken frame out of place, compromized undercarriages can buckle or tear away completely if the pull is not executed properly. The sharp inclines and narrow access roads common throughout Lead, SD mean our crew must evaluate overhead branch clearances, property boundaries, and stable winching anchor points before moving a heavy unit onto a flatbed or tow hitch.

Pickup, Hauling, and Dismantling Options
The practical method chosen for pulling a unit off your property depends entirely on structural condition and site layout. When tires hold pressure and internal frame rails remain fully intact, heavy winches pull the unit directly onto a lowboy trailer or specialized tow rig. If water damage has rotted the subfloor or crushed the main chassis, rolling it down a driveway creates high risks of structural collapse. In those extreme scenarios, crews must perform controlled teardown right on site, breaking the cabin down into manageable sections using mechanical shears and hand tools. The crew inspects every unit upon arrival to check subframe stability, brake freedom, and access clearances before deciding whether to pull the unit whole or disassemble it on site.
Disposal and Paperwork
RV disposal can involve more than hauling because these vehicles may include tires, tanks, wiring, appliances, furniture, batteries, metal, wood, and fiberglass. We route materials through practical recycling, salvage, approved waste disposal, and proper disposal channels whenever available. In South Dakota, many titled recreational vehicles need ownership information reviewed before pickup. Unlike mobile home removal, a titled motor home may require different paperwork. We can explain disposal options, title details, and what may be needed to dispose of the RV responsibly.
